Needling and possibly steroid shot for Dupuytren’s hand tightness
This trial tests a minimally invasive procedure that uses a needle to release tight tissue in the hand, and may include a steroid injection. It aims to improve hand finger straightening for people with Dupuytren’s contracture.

- How do I know if I qualify for a diseases of the musculoskeletal system and connective tissue trial?
- Each study lists its eligibility criteria — rules about age, diagnosis, and prior treatments. On every Clin2 trial page we explain these in words written for real people and offer a short, optional pre-screen for a fit read. The study team makes the final decision.
- Does it cost anything to join a diseases of the musculoskeletal system and connective tissue trial?
- Using Clin2 is always free. Many trials cover the cost of the study treatment and related visits; some reimburse travel. The study team explains exactly what’s covered before you decide.
